Mrs. Cecil Louella Ware Rankin

Mrs. Cecil Louella Ware Rankin, 89, of Magee, passed away peacefully Tuesday, September 27, 2016 at her home with her family beside her. She was born Thursday, February 24, 1927 in Magee.

Funeral services will be held Thursday, September 29, 2016 at 10:00 AM at Kennedy Springs.  Burial will follow in Kennedy Springs Baptist Church Cemetery.  Bro Michael Giles, Bro Roger Lee and Bro Charles Ray Burnham will officiate.  Colonial Chapel Funeral Home of Magee is in charge of arrangements. (601)849-5031.

Visitation will be held Wednesday, September 28, 2016 from 5:30 PM until 8:30 PM at Colonial Chapel Funeral Home in Magee and 9:00AM Thursday until service time at Kennedy Springs Baptist Church.

Mrs. Cecil loved her Lord, her family and life. She was married to her husband Nelson Rankin for 59 years They were blessed with five kids, numerous grandkids, great-grandkids and a great-great grandchild.

She is preceded in death by her, husband Jasper Nelson Rankin, Children, Steve Rankin, Aline Winstead, and James Rankin, Parents, Dan and Ina Ware, and Second Mother Katie Ware,

Survivors include her, Sons, Carnell Rankin (Lisa), Magee, Clinton Rankin (Mabel), Magee, 11 Grandchildren, 28 Great Grandchildren and 2 Great-great Grand Children; sisters, Maggie Benton and Loree Thames and a host of other family members.

Pallbearers will be John Rankin, Michael Rankin, Brandon Garner, Dylan Rankin, William Adcox, and Rusty Brown.  Honorary pallbearers will be Bo Hart, Hunter Watts, Jack Barrentine, Daniel Rankin, Brian Garner, and Dillon Rayner.
